On Wed, Jul 27, 2005 at 03:16:54PM -0700, Don Beusee wrote:
>I am new to Cygwin, but very experienced with Unix/Linux.
>
>I did this command, just to see how compatible cygwin is with Unix/Linux:
>strings -a `which ps` | grep Header
>
>This works on Unix/Linux (it correctly returns nothing for this executable,
>but it returns a lot of stuff with Oracle Applications executables). It
>does not work with Cygwin because `which ps` returns /usr/bin/ps, which
>can't be opened by the strings command:
>
>sh-3.00$ strings -a `which ps`
>strings: /usr/bin/ps: No such file or directory
>sh-3.00$
Try "which /usr/bin/ps.exe". That would work better.
